Summary
The sermon explores 2 Corinthians 1:3-11, emphasizing that true comfort in trials comes only through God, specifically through Jesus Christ. It clarifies that God's comfort is not about making afflictions easy but about providing strength and courage to endure hardships. The preacher highlights the role of Christ as advocate and the source of all mercy and comfort, encouraging believers to rely on God's promises and grace in weakness. Key biblical passages illustrate that God's comfort enables endurance and hope amid suffering.
